Highlights
Are people in Canyon older or younger than people in Parker?
- The Median Age in Canyon is 8.3 years younger than in Parker.

Are housing costs cheaper in Canyon or Parker?
- Canyon housing costs are 60.6% less expensive than Parker hous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Canyon or Parker?
- The average commute for residents of Canyon is 5.3 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Parker.

Things to do in Parker?
Parker, Colorado is a vibrant community located just south of Denver. From luxury shopping and fine dining to outdoor recreation and cultural attractions, there’s something for everyone in Parker. Visitors can take advantage of the nearby trails, golf courses and other outdoor activities such as horseback riding and stand-up paddle boarding. Meanwhile, culture enthusiasts can explore the area’s many art galleries, museums and festivals. Furthermore, numerous businesses provide plenty of employment opportunities while families benefit from quality schools ranging from pre-K through college prep courses. No wonder why Parker continues to be one of Colorado’s most sought-after places to live!

Things to do in Canyon?
Canyon, TX is an independent city situated in Randall County northwest of Amarillo with over fourteen thousand people living there. Canyon boasts plenty of activities like visiting the Panhandle-Plains Historical Museum which features beautiful art galleries or theatre performances all year round! Moreover there are many eateries and shops available within this area that make it great spot to explore what this region has to offer!
